[4] Rating: 5 Date: 2009-04-05 Summary: An excellent source of solved problems, but lacking fully-worked solutions for supplementary problems ... This book's primary value is as a source of solved calculus problems. Although a concept discussion precedes each set of solved and supplemental problems, these discussions are extremely short, sometimes just a brief paragraph before problems are presented. The primary value of these discussions will be as a concise review for those already familiar with the areas covered. Each of the fifty-nine chapters includes: 1) brief concepts discussions, 2) solved problems with fully-worked solutions, and 3) supplementary problems. ...more

[2] Rating: 5 Date: 2008-05-03 Summary: Good and rigourous intro to financial maths ... This is definitely one of the best introductory books on financial mathematics. The book starts to make sense after a summer course in discrete-time martingale course (using william's blue book). Shreve's book gives a general introduction to Brownian motion and Ito stochastic calculus. At the same time, he shows how to apply these theoreis into financial maths, equity or interest rate etc. If you want to learn financial mathematics at a relatively more rigourous level (yet still not too difficult), this is the book ...more

[4] Rating: 5 Date: 2008-01-13 Summary: The definitive word ... This is the most fundamental word in mathematical finance. Those with a background in math will benefit most: ordinary differential equations, probability theory, statistics and multivariable calculus prerequisites. This is a very mathematical approach. Don't look to it for computational implementations of the financial models it covers. But for the mathematical foundations of the models, this is THE book. ...more
